Genre Profile
Show Tunes music is characterized by moderate energy, balancing movement with space, with a median energy of 45.0%. The genre carries a blend of acoustic and electronic elements (46.6% acousticness). Instrumentalness sits at 0.0%, while danceability registers at 53.7% — providing enough groove to move to. The emotional tone is emotionally balanced, neither overtly happy nor sad, with valence at 42.2%. Speechiness is minimal at 8.2%.
The typical show tunes track moves at a moderate tempo that sits comfortably in walking-pace territory of 117.5 BPM (±38.2). Tonally, C is the most common key (13 of 100 tracks), and 75% of tracks are in a major key — creating an overall sense of brightness and openness.
The genre's sonic identity is shaped by artists like Original Broadway Cast of Hamilton, Lin-Manuel Miranda, Leslie Odom Jr. alongside Disney, Ben Platt. The typical track runs about 3.5 minutes, optimized for streaming attention spans.
Production-wise, show tunes sits at a median loudness of -8.6 dB — moderately loud, balancing dynamics with presence. Whether you're producing in the genre or analyzing it for AI music generation, these numbers provide a precise target for capturing the authentic show tunes sound.

Sources & Methodology
This analysis is based on Spotify Audio Features API data for the top 100 🎠show tunes tracks by popularity, supplemented by Gemini AI audio analysis of 30-second preview clips.
Audio features (energy, valence, acousticness, instrumentalness, danceability, speechiness, tempo, key, mode, loudness, duration) are sourced directly from Spotify's audio analysis pipeline. Production insights, mood classifications, and instrumentation details are generated by Gemini AI.
